What Makes a Reliable Golden Goose Lookalike?

Before diving into the list, it’s reasonable establishing what criteria actually matter when evaluating golden goose alternatives in this asking price bracket. The most worth checking factor is silhouette fidelity: does the sneaker capture the low-top profile, chunky vulcanized rubber base, and toe cap construction that define the GGDB look? Second is the star element — whether through a star patch appliqué, embroidery, or patch, this detail is central to the visible identity. Third is the distressing treatment: the most useful golden goose lookalikes incorporate some form of worn-in aesthetic, whether through intentional scuffing, paint detail, or aged material treatment. Fourth is overall construction finish: at under $100, perfection isn’t possible, but adequate stitch work, shoe bottom adhesion, and material durability are reasonable expectations. Finally, colorway range matters: the most widely worn Golden Goose configurations are white hide with metallic star, black hide with gold star, and various pastel or neutral combinations — the best lookalikes cover these bases. 1. Steve Madden Caliber — ~$75

The Steve Madden Caliber consistently tops every golden goose lookalikes roundup fake sneakers for solid reason: it is the single closest visual match to the Golden Goose Super-Star at an accessible asking price point. The logo star appliqué sits on the lateral side in exactly the right position, the sole profile mirrors the chunky GGDB vulcanized aesthetic, and the scuffed faux grain leather upper photographs almost identically to the verified thing. Available in over a dozen colorways including white/silver side star, white/gold star patch, black/silver, and several limited seasonal options, the Caliber covers the most fashionable Golden Goose aesthetic territory comprehensively. At approximately $75, it represents outstanding value for the look-focused result it delivers. The main drawback is that the faux upper material will show use more quickly than authentic upper material — but for a $75 trainer, the lifespan is perfectly reasonable for moderate wear. Widely available at Steve Madden’s website and major retailers including Nordstrom and Zappos.

6. Superga 2750 Classic — ~$75

Superga earns its place on this list not because it explicitly replicates golden goose knockoffs aesthetics, but because its real Italian heritage, clean low-top canvas silhouette, and vulcanized rubber sole occupy the same stylistic territory with verified credibility behind them. The 2750 is a genuine trainer with over a century of manufacturing history, and rotating into outfits it doesn’t involve any of the ethical ambiguity associated with explicit knockoffs or imitation golden goose footwear. At around $75, the finish is genuinely excellent for the sale price: sturdy canvas, solid rubber outsole, clean construction that will last well with reasonable care. The worn-in element is absent unless you break them in naturally over time — which, paradoxically, often produces a more convincing version of the worn-in aesthetic that Golden Goose manufactures. Superga 2750s are available in an enormous range of canvas colors and textures, giving wardrobe use versatility that exceeds most explicit dupe options. For shoe fans who want the aesthetic territory without a direct knockoff, Superga is the most credible option under $100.
